  15. Just got back from Six Flags GA and decided to do a quick coaster review of all the coasters there that I rode. Nitro- 9/10 This was one of my favorite rides of the day. Great airtime with lots speed! I would have to say I like this better than Diamondback. The Dark Knght Coaster-7.5/10 A good, fun, and well themed dark coaster! Skull Montain- 5/10 All the effects on that ride must have worn down a long time ago. It was just a boring journey through a dark room with only two lit skulls in the whole room Bizzaro 8/10 I liked this ride a lot. It was packed with plenty of smooth and thrilling inversions. I also liked the fire effects midway through the ride. Superman:Ultimate Flight 6.5/10 This is definitely not as enjoyable and as Firehawk in my opinion. I didn't like starting facing toward the ground on the chain lift. I also didn't like waiting to be put in the sitting position at the end of the ride. A lot of blood rushed to my head! Rolling Thunder 7.5/10 This ride was a little rough at the start but it seemed to be an okay coaster. EL TORO!!! 10/10 WITH OUT A DOUBT the best roller coaster I have ever ridden in my entire life. The airtime hills and the quick smooth helix transitions were absolutely incredible! If you ever ride this be sure to ride in seat number 6-2. IT IS INSANE! When I was going over the first airtime hill I was literally up against the lap bar for about 3 whole seconds. I was basically levitating in my seat! Kingda Ka N/A The day I visited SFGA, KK was closed for routine maintenace. It was too bad because I was going to compare the experience of KK with the experience of TTD. Batman: The Ride 7/10 This was okay. For me it was just too intense.
